Drainage swale installation services involve creating shallow, vegetated channels designed to direct excess surface water away from properties. These systems typically consist of carefully graded trenches lined with soil, grass, or other plants that help absorb and slow runoff. The installation process may include shaping the land to facilitate water flow, installing erosion control measures, and planting suitable vegetation to ensure the swale functions effectively over time. Properly designed and installed drainage swales can improve water management and reduce the risk of standing water or flooding during heavy rainfalls.
This service addresses common problems associated with inadequate drainage, such as soil erosion, basement flooding, and landscape damage. Without proper water runoff management, properties may experience pooling water, which can weaken foundations, promote mold growth, or cause landscape deterioration. Drainage swales help mitigate these issues by guiding water away from vulnerable areas, reducing soil erosion, and preventing water from accumulating in unwanted spots. When installed correctly, they contribute to a more stable and healthy landscape, especially in regions prone to heavy or frequent rain.

The overview below groups typical Drainage Swale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Blount County, TN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ing a drainage swale typ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the size and complexity of the project. Smaller residential installations tend to be on the lower end, while larger or custom designs may cost more.
Material Expenses - Material costs for drainage swale projects can vary between $300 and $1,200. Factors influencing price include the type of soil, gravel, or lining materials used, as well as the length of the swale.
Labor Charges - Labor fees for drainage swale installation usually fall between $1,000 and $3,000. The total depends on site accessibility, the project's scope, and local labor rates in Blount County, TN.
Additional Costs - Extra expenses such as permits, site preparation, or erosion control measures may add $200 to $800 to the overall cost. These costs vary based on local regulations and specific site conditions.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a drainage swale? A drainage swale is a shallow, vegetated channel designed to redirect and manage surface water runoff to prevent flooding and erosion.
Why should I consider installing a drainage swale? Installing a drainage swale can help control excess water flow, protect property foundations, and reduce water pooling in your yard.
How are drainage swales constructed? Local contractors typically construct drainage swales by shaping the land, adding suitable soil and vegetation, and ensuring proper slope for water flow.
What factors influence the cost of drainage swale installation? Costs can vary based on the size of the area, soil conditions, and the complexity of the design, with local service providers offering estimates.
How long does a drainage swale installation typically take? The duration depends on the project's scope but generally ranges from a few hours to a couple of days, as determined by the chosen contractor.
